JACKSON COUNTY —Law enforcement are investigating a suspect on drug allegations.

On October 14, sheriff's deputies arrested 44-year-old Jesse Lee Hewes of Independence, Oregon, near Mayetta, Kansas, according to Jackson County Sheriff Tim Morse.

Deputies reported they found illegal drugs in Hewes' 2011 Honda Civic. He is being held in the Jackson County Jail on requested charges of distribute cocaine, distribute hallucinogenic drug, distribute marijuana, possession of paraphernalia with intent manufacture/plant/cultivate controlled substance, distribute or possess with intent to distribute drug paraphernalia for illegal use, criminal use of a weapon and no drug tax stamp.
